Commemorating the bicentenary of Clara Schumann, Guildhall School alumna Lucy Parham presents this original Composer Portrait.

The special concert will tell the compelling and tragic story of the passionate yet volatile relationship between Robert Schumann, his pianist wife Clara Wieck and Johannes Brahms.

Award-winning pianist Lucy – internationally known for her Composer Portrait concert series – will perform music by all three composers, interspersed with extracts from their letters and diaries read by acclaimed actors Simon Russell Beale and Harriet Walter.

The Alumni Recital Series is in support of Guildhall School’s Scholarship Fund.
